Are there any work placements required for the OfQual 5 Extended Diploma in Health and Social Care online?

Yes, work placements are a crucial component of the OfQual 5 Extended Diploma in Health and Social Care online. These placements provide students with valuable hands-on experience in real-world healthcare settings, allowing them to apply the knowledge and skills they have learned in their online coursework.

During their work placements, students will have the opportunity to work alongside healthcare professionals, interact with patients, and gain a deeper understanding of the day-to-day operations of healthcare facilities. This practical experience is essential for students to develop the necessary skills and competencies required to succeed in the field of health and social care.

Work placements also allow students to build professional networks, gain references, and enhance their employability upon completion of the diploma. Many employers in the healthcare sector value work experience highly, making work placements a valuable asset for students seeking to enter the workforce.

It is important for students to actively participate in their work placements, demonstrate professionalism, and engage with their supervisors and colleagues. By making the most of their work placement opportunities, students can enhance their learning experience and prepare themselves for a successful career in health and social care.
